Transmigrated to the 80s: Selling the "Iron Rice Bowl" to Marry My Love
Transmigrated to the 80s: Selling the "Iron Rice Bowl" to Marry My Love Plot:
Lin Chuan accidentally transmigrates to 1983, becoming a poor young man who just secured a job in a state-owned factory workshop. His biggest regret from his previous life was missing Su Xiaomei, the girl next door who works at the supply and marketing cooperative. But Su's mother looks down on his lack of family background, saying, "If you can't come up with 3,000 yuan in betrothal gifts, don't even think about marrying my daughter." Three thousand yuan was an astronomical sum in the 1980s, but Lin Chuan spots a business opportunity in the radio-cassette players that young people are crazy about. To raise money for inventory, he ignores his parents' desperate pleas (even threats of suicide) and secretly sells the "iron rice bowl"—a stable state-owned job that everyone envies. When he rushes to Su's house with the money he earned, he unexpectedly finds Su Xiaomei being cornered by the factory director's son in an alley, forced into marriage. With his stable life just lost and his lover about to be taken away, can Lin Chuan rewrite the regret of his previous life in this transmigrated journey?
